1. Schindler's List

It's no surprise that Schindler's List often tops the charts. This powerful and poignant film tells the story of Oskar Schindler, a German businessman who saved the lives of more than a thousand Polish-Jewish refugees during the Holocaust. Schindler's List is not just a movie; it's a historical document, a harrowing depiction of one of humanity's darkest chapters.

What makes this film so impactful is Spielberg's unflinching commitment to realism. He shot the film in black and white to give it a documentary feel, and he cast largely unknown actors to avoid any distracting star power. The result is a deeply moving and unforgettable cinematic experience. The film isn't just critically acclaimed; it's culturally significant, sparking conversations about morality, courage, and the importance of remembering history.

Reddit users often praise Schindler's List for its emotional depth, its historical accuracy, and its powerful performances. Liam Neeson's portrayal of Oskar Schindler is particularly lauded, as is Ralph Fiennes' chilling depiction of Amon Göth. The film's ending, in which Schindler is overcome with remorse for not having saved more lives, is considered one of the most heartbreaking moments in cinematic history. This film is a masterpiece that continues to resonate with audiences worldwide, and it's easy to see why it's so highly regarded on Reddit.

2. Jurassic Park

Next up, we have the groundbreaking Jurassic Park. This film isn't just a thrill ride; it's a technological marvel that redefined the possibilities of visual effects. Jurassic Park tells the story of a theme park populated with cloned dinosaurs, and as you might expect, things quickly go awry.

What makes Jurassic Park so enduring is its perfect blend of science fiction, adventure, and horror. The dinosaurs are brought to life with stunning realism, and the film's action sequences are both exhilarating and terrifying. The film is also notable for its strong characters, including Sam Neill's Alan Grant, Laura Dern's Ellie Sattler, and Jeff Goldblum's Ian Malcolm.

Reddit users consistently praise Jurassic Park for its groundbreaking visual effects, its thrilling action sequences, and its memorable characters. The film's iconic moments, such as the T-Rex attack and the velociraptors in the kitchen, are etched into the collective memory of moviegoers. Jurassic Park isn't just a great Spielberg film; it's a cultural phenomenon that continues to inspire awe and wonder. It's a must-see for anyone who loves dinosaurs, adventure, or just plain good filmmaking.

3. Raiders of the Lost Ark

Of course, no Spielberg ranking would be complete without Raiders of the Lost Ark. This action-packed adventure film introduced us to Indiana Jones, one of cinema's most beloved characters. Raiders is a non-stop thrill ride that takes us from the jungles of South America to the deserts of Egypt in search of the legendary Ark of the Covenant.

What makes Raiders of the Lost Ark so special is its perfect blend of action, humor, and adventure. Harrison Ford's portrayal of Indiana Jones is iconic, and the film's supporting characters are equally memorable. The film's action sequences are inventive and exciting, and its storyline is both engaging and suspenseful. Raiders isn't just a great adventure film; it's a timeless classic that continues to entertain audiences of all ages.

Reddit users often praise Raiders of the Lost Ark for its non-stop action, its memorable characters, and its iconic moments. The film's opening sequence, in which Indiana Jones braves a booby-trapped temple to retrieve a golden idol, is considered one of the greatest opening scenes in cinematic history. Raiders is a true adventure masterpiece, and it's easy to see why it's so highly regarded on Reddit.

4. E.T. the Extra-Terrestrial

For a touch of heartwarming sci-fi, E.T. the Extra-Terrestrial is a Spielberg classic that consistently ranks high on Reddit. This film tells the story of a lonely boy named Elliott who befriends an alien stranded on Earth. E.T. is a touching tale of friendship, understanding, and the power of imagination.

What makes E.T. the Extra-Terrestrial so special is its ability to evoke a sense of wonder and innocence. The film's visual effects are impressive, but it's the emotional connection between Elliott and E.T. that truly resonates with audiences. E.T. is a film that reminds us of the importance of kindness, compassion, and believing in the impossible.

Reddit users often praise E.T. the Extra-Terrestrial for its heartwarming story, its impressive visual effects, and its memorable characters. The film's iconic moments, such as the flying bicycle scene and the glowing finger touch, are etched into the collective memory of moviegoers. E.T. is a timeless classic that continues to enchant audiences of all ages.

5. Saving Private Ryan

Finally, Saving Private Ryan is a gritty and realistic war film that showcases Spielberg's versatility as a director. This film tells the story of a group of American soldiers who embark on a dangerous mission to find Private James Ryan, whose brothers have all been killed in action. Saving Private Ryan is a harrowing depiction of the horrors of war, and it's notable for its unflinching realism and its powerful performances.

What makes Saving Private Ryan so impactful is its commitment to authenticity. Spielberg worked closely with military historians to ensure that the film accurately depicted the events of World War II. The film's opening sequence, which recreates the D-Day landings on Omaha Beach, is considered one of the most intense and realistic depictions of combat ever filmed. Saving Private Ryan is not just a war film; it's a tribute to the courage and sacrifice of the soldiers who fought in World War II.

Reddit users often praise Saving Private Ryan for its realism, its powerful performances, and its unflinching depiction of war. The film's opening sequence is particularly lauded, as is the film's overall commitment to historical accuracy. Saving Private Ryan is a powerful and moving film that continues to resonate with audiences worldwide.
